Using click tracking for tracking advertiser links
Post by webgear on Aug 1, 2006 7:40:39 PM CST


You can use click tracking for recording clicks to your advertiser's
websites. With the Platinum membership, you can allow your advertisers to
view the statistics for their links by providing a customized login page and assigning them individual user logins. The reports can be customized to show only their links.
